Equivalente Discreto por Integração Numérica
Área sob a curva da entrada
nT
y (nT ) = ∫ u (τ )dτ
0
Equivalente Discreto por Integração Numérica
nT
y (nT ) = ∫ u (τ )dτ
0
nT −T nT
y (nT ) = ∫ u (τ )dτ + ∫ u (τ )dτ
0 ( n −1)T
y (( n −1)T )
y (nT ) = y ((n − 1)T ) + ∆
Onde ∆ é a área sob a curva de u(t)
entre o n-ésimo instante de amostragem
e o instante anterior
Equivalente Discreto por Integração Numérica
• Método de Euler Avançado (Forward Euler)
• Método de Euler Atrasado (Backward Euler)
• Método de Tustin (Trapezoidal)
Método de Euler Avançado (Forward Euler)
∆ = Tu ((n − 1)T ) u ((n − 1)T )
y (nT ) = y ((n − 1)T ) + Tu ((n − 1)T )
Método de Euler Avançado (Forward Euler)
1 T z −1
C (s) = → C ( z ) = ⇒s→
s z −1 T
C ( z ) = C ( s ) s = z −1
T
1
Ex.: a) C (s) = T = 1s
s+3
z −1 1 1
s→ ∴C ( z) = ∴C ( z) =
1 z −1+ 3 z+2
C (z ) com pólo instável
Método de Euler Avançado (Forward Euler)
Ex.: b) Reduzindo o período de amostragem
1 1
C (s) = T= s
s+3 10
1 0.1
s → 10( z − 1) ∴ C ( z ) = ∴C ( z) =
10 z − 10 + 3 z − 0.7
C (z ) com pólo estável
Método de Euler Avançado (Forward Euler)
Neste Método sistemas estáveis podem ser mapeados em sistemas instáveis
Mapeamento
Depende de T
Método de Euler Atrasado (Backward Euler)
u (nT )
∆ = Tu (nT )
T
y (nT ) = y ((n − 1)T ) + Tu (nT )
Método de Euler Atrasado (Backward Euler)
1 Tz z −1
C (s) = → C ( z ) = ⇒s→
s z −1 Tz
C ( z ) = C ( s ) s = z −1
Tz
Mapeamento
Depende de T
Problema: sistemas instáveis podem ser mapeados em sistemas estáveis
Método de Tustin (Trapezoidal)
u (nT )
u ((n − 1)T )
T
∆ = [u ((n − 1)T ) + u (nT )]
2
T
y (nT ) = y ((n − 1)T ) + [u ((n − 1)T ) + u (nT )]
2
Método de Tustin (Trapezoidal)
1 T z +1 2 z −1
C (s) = → C ( z ) = ⇒s→
s 2 z −1 T z +1
C ( z ) = C ( s ) s = 2 z −1
T z +1
Mapeamento
Depende de T
sistemas estáveis ⇒ sistemas estáveis
sistemas instáveis ⇒ sistemas instáveis
Método de Tustin (Trapezoidal)
• Este método produz uma aproximação melhor que a
dos outros, porém é mais lento pois requer um número
maior de aproximações
Equivalente da Resposta ao Degrau
Assumindo 𝑒𝑒(𝑡𝑡) como sendo um degrau unitário, temos
C ( s) -1 C ( s)
U ( s) = ∴ u (t ) = L e ua [n] = u[kT ]
s s
C (s)
U a ( z) = Z{u }
a = Z
s
Equivalente da Resposta ao Degrau
Como 𝑒𝑒(𝑛𝑛𝑛𝑛) são amostras de um degrau unitário a sequência 𝑒𝑒 𝑛𝑛 =
𝑧𝑧
Logo, 𝐸𝐸(𝑧𝑧) =
𝑧𝑧−1
𝑧𝑧
𝑈𝑈𝑑𝑑 𝑧𝑧 = 𝐶𝐶 𝑧𝑧 = 𝑈𝑈𝑎𝑎 𝑧𝑧
𝑧𝑧 − 1 𝑑𝑑
𝑧𝑧
𝐶𝐶 𝑧𝑧
𝑧𝑧 − 1 𝑑𝑑
= Z C (ss)
Portanto, 𝐶𝐶𝑑𝑑 𝑧𝑧 =
𝑧𝑧 − 1
𝑧𝑧
Z C (ss)
Se o sinal 𝑒𝑒(𝑡𝑡) for constante durante a duração de um período de amostragem,
variando apenas nos instantes de amostragem, então 𝑢𝑢𝑑𝑑 𝑛𝑛 = 𝑢𝑢𝑎𝑎 [𝑛𝑛]